How to Use Pace

Step 1: Open Dashboards

In Jira, click More in the left sidebar, then select Dashboards.

Step 2: Create a new dashboard

Click Create dashboard, give it a name, and save.

Step 3: Add the Pace gadget

Click Add gadget and search for "Pace". Click Add on "Pace Health Metrics".

Step 4: Configure your project

Select the project you want to monitor from the dropdown.

Step 5: View your project health

Pace displays a complete health overview with real-time metrics.

Understanding the Dashboard

Metric
What It Means

Health Score

Overall project health 0-100%

Sprint Progress

Percentage of sprint work completed

Overdue

Issues past their due date

Stale Issues

In-progress issues with no activity 7+ days

Blocked

Issues marked as blocked

Velocity

Story points completed per sprint

Health Breakdown

  • Delivery: Are issues getting done?

  • Timeliness: Are deadlines being met?

  • Flow: Is work moving without blockers?
